WHAT DOES FRESCOBALDI MEAN IN ENGLISH?

Frescobaldi

Frescobaldi

The Frescobaldi are a prominent Florentine noble family that have been involved in the political, sociological, and economic history of Tuscany since the Middle Ages;. Originating in the Val di Pesa in the Chianti, they appear holding important posts in Florence in the twelfth century. In the struggles of Guelfs and Ghibellines the family was split between the Guelf factions of Bianchi and Neri, of whom only the Bianchi remained in Florence.

Definition of Frescobaldi in the English dictionary

The definition of Frescobaldi in the dictionary is Girolamo. 1583–1643, Italian organist and composer, noted esp for his organ and harpsichord music.
